Servings: 4

 

Ingredients:

1⁄2 tsp. caraway seeds

8 dried new mexico chiles, stemmed and seeded (about 1 1⁄2 oz.)

1⁄4 tsp. coriander seeds

1⁄4 tsp. cumin seeds

5 cloves garlic

8 dried guajillo chiles, stemmed and seeded (about 2 oz.)

Juice of 1 lemon

1 1⁄2 tsp. kosher salt

1 tsp. dried mint leaves

3 tbsp. extra-virgin olive oil, plus more as needed
